How do I find the IP address of my Dahua camera?

To find the IP address of your Dahua camera, you will need to use a network scanning tool. This tool will analyze the network and look for devices that are connected. Once it finds the camera, it will report its IP address.

You can use a free scanning tool such as Angry IP Scanner or Advanced IP Scanner to find your Dahua camera’s IP address. Just download the software, install it, and then run a network scan. Look for devices that are labeled as ‘Dahua’ to identify the camera.

Once you have found it, the IP address should be reported.

If the camera is not connected to the same network you are using, you can manually assign it an IP address by using the Dahua Configuration Tool. This is a program that can be found on the Dahua website and downloaded for free.

After you have installed and opened it, you will see a list of all the connected Dahua devices. Select the one you want to assign a static IP address to and then enter the desired settings.

Once you have found the IP address of your Dahua camera, you can use it to access the device remotely. Make sure to note down the IP address so that you don’t forget it.

Why is my Dahua camera not working?

There could be several reasons why a Dahua camera is not working. This could be due to physical damage, power outage, an improperly configured network, or a firmware issue. If the camera is not receiving power, check to ensure that it is properly connected to a power source.

If the camera is powered, but not connected to a network, ensure that the network settings have been correctly configured and are in range of an active router or access point. If the camera still does not power on or is stuck on a logo screen, the firmware may need to be updated.

Updating the firmware on the camera is a straightforward process, and instructions can be easily obtained from Dahua’s product support site. If none of the steps above help and the camera still is not working, consider taking the camera to a Dahua authorized service center for further inspection and repair.

Why are my CCTV camera not showing picture?

First, you should check that the power source for the camera is functioning correctly, as this could be the cause of the issue. The next thing to check is whether the cable connecting the camera to the recording device is working and plugged into the correct port.

Additionally, if the camera is wireless, you should ensure that the camera is in range and that it is not being blocked by any objects. Furthermore, you should check that the recording device is configured properly to receive signals from the camera.

Finally, if your device is an IP camera, you should check that the settings are correct and that you have the correct IP address. If after checking these things the camera is still not working, you may require the services of an CCTV expert to diagnose and repair the problem.

How can I solve my CCTV problem?

Solving a CCTV problem can depend on the exact issue you are having. If the CCTV is not recording, this could be due to a few different issues. If the recorder is digital, you may need to check the hard drive settings.

On some recorders, the hard drive settings need to be set manually, while others may set the settings automatically. It is also important to check, and if necessary upgrade, the firmware of the recorder.

If the recorder continues to not record, then it may be defective and in need of repair.

If the CCTV is not displaying an image, this may be caused by a bad camera connection or cabling issue. Check the wiring and connections, and if these look good, try replacing the camera with a different one to see if that corrects the issue.

If the issue persists then it could be a hardware issue where either the camera or the recorder need repair.

Finally, it is important to remember that regardless of the specific issue, a CCTV system is only as good as the settings it has been given. When setting up the system, make sure it is configured correctly and is not missing any important settings.

Keep all passwords secure and update regularly. Lastly, if you find yourself in need of assistance to troubleshoot or repair, contact a professional CCTV company to help.

How do I connect to Dahua?

The first step is to ensure you have a working network connection. Once that is established, you can then connect to Dahua using either the Dahua mobile app or the web interface.

The Dahua mobile app is available for both iOS and Android devices and is the best way to view your cameras remotely. With the app, you can log in to your Dahua NVR/DVR, view camera images, playback recorded videos, and adjust camera settings.

For those who prefer to use a web interface, you can use Dahua’s web client, SmartPSS. SmartPSS allows users to manage all Dahua devices, including NVRs, DVRs, IP cameras, encoders and more. With SmartPSS, users can access interactive monitoring functions such as live view, remote playback and PTZ control.

In order to connect to Dahua, you will need the IP address or DDNS address of the device as well as the device’s username and password. Once you have that information, you can use the mobile app or SmartPSS to log in and view your cameras.
